Can My Clogged Kitchen Cause Leaks?
Yes, a clogged kitchen sink can cause leaks. When a sink clogs, water can back up into the pipes and build pressure. This pressure can cause leaks or ruptures at weak points or cracks in the pipes, which can lead to water damage and potentially costly repairs.
Additionally, a clogged sink can cause water to overflow onto the countertop and surrounding areas, which can also cause damage to cabinets, floors, and other kitchen fixtures.
Regular maintenance and cleaning of kitchen sinks and drains can help prevent clogs and prevent potential leaks. If you notice any signs of a clog, such as slowly draining water or gurgling sounds from the sink, it's
important to address the problem immediately to prevent further damage to your plumbing system.
